Continue ReadingA region rivalry, several teams with huge offensive numbers, and a couple of really good games highlight the second round in the state’s smallest classification. Here’s a look at the matchups.
Calhoun County (8-3) at Christ Church (10-1)
The Saints survived a tough effort by Dixie last week, pulling away from a second-half tie to win by two scores. QB Tykest Davenport accounted for four total TDs, running for two and throwing two to Christian Zachary. Calhoun County will need to be balanced to offset the Cavaliers’ attack. Last week is the first week in several that something other than incredible rushing numbers have been the highlight for Christ Church. On Friday, it was QB Woods Windham Woods Windham 6'5" | 210 lbs | QB Christ Church | 2023 State SC with the gaudy stats. On just eight passes, Windham had seven completions for 154 yards and four TDs in a win. If the Cavaliers are able to fire on both sides of the ball, it could be a long night.
Edge: Christ Church
Denmark-Olar (7-3) at Lewisville (10-1)
The Vikings offense seems to operate on a simple principle that works well: get the ball to your athletes and watch them go. Last week, that started with QB Keithan Washington, who was responsible for five TDs. He’s thrown for close to 1,000 yards this season, and has run for 1.400. He’ll square off with Lewisville’s stout defense. Jaymes Gilcrese is a four-year starter at DT, while Montre Fletcher is an athletic junior at DE. Kentrez Davis plays DE, OLB, and generally wreaks havoc for the Lions. Lewisville is also very deep, a huge advantage in 1A.
Edge: Lewisville
C. A. Johnson (7-4) at Wagener-Salley (8-3)
The Hornets rolled past Ridge Spring-Monetta in the first round, thanks in part to Caleb Pearson Caleb Pearson 5'8" | 170 lbs | ATH CA Johnson | 2024 State SC and Dawan Rice. The two combined to rush for more than 250 yards, and Pearson scored all five of the Hornets’ TDs on the night. Rice also had a huge game on the defensive side of the ball. Cam Davis Cam Davis 5'8" | 170 lbs | RB Wagener-Salley | 2023 State SC will look to lead Wagener-Salley. The region player of the year is a standout at both RB and SS.
Edge: Wagener-Salley
St. Joseph’s (9-2) at Southside Christian (6-4)
The second round features a rematch between rivals separated by just a few miles in Greenville County. The Knights were rolling until they faced the Sabres in the regular season, and fell to two losses in the region afterward. Walker Wood and the Knights offense will look to deal with a Southside Christian defense that’s allowed just under 8 points per game in region play. Ja’Corey Martin Ja’Corey Martin 6'1" | 170 lbs | QB Southside Christian | 2023 State SC makes the Sabres’ offense go, as a true dual-threat guy with plenty of playoff experience for the two-time defending champs.
Edge: Southside Christian
